color palette: yellow and white

Yellow and white seems like a perfect palette for spring with all the daffodils coming up in the garden. It’s also a beautiful palette for Mother’s Day, which is Sunday, May 13th- so if you didn’t get a gift for mom yet, better do it this week. A yellow and white luncheon or afternoon tea and cake could be a gorgeous way to celebrate Mother’s Day. Usually when I think of yellow I think of lemons, but for this cake, baker Jim Smeal used pineapple. This cake is a fresh-coconut butter cake with thinly sliced fresh pineapple between the layers and frosted with Swiss meringue buttercream. A favorite bakery of mine is Tate’s Bakery– they have the most fabulous white coconut cakes and cupcakes and the owner has a book with recipes if you are looking for ideas on what to make yourself. A crisp white table cloth, your white everyday dishes and an arrangement of yellow daffodils for a centerpiece is a very quick and simple, but beautiful table setting for Mother’s Day. To really keep things looking light and airy, ask everyone to bring their gift wrapped in yellow and white. (to make things easy on your guests you could pick up white wrapping paper, white bags and yellow and white ribbon so they can wrap their present when they arrive at your home- ask them to come 20-30 minutes before you have your mother arrive so all the gifts are wrapped and ready. You could display them on a gift table or place them down the center of your dining table as the centerpiece if they aren’t too bulky) The Container Store usually has plain white wrapping paper and lots of boxes and ribbon to choose from.
